If you have a company that hopes to score the best projects, it’s vital for you to invest in a proficient bid management service to pitch your services to the clients. There are lots of firms nowadays purely specializing in the process of bidding on projects but should you wish to maximize your chances of winning, there are characteristics or qualities to take note of in determining if the firm you're thinking about can handle the bidding job well for you.

First, verify that the bid management firm has won important bids previously. Firms which have managed to secure projects for their clients will typically volunteer this data and that is already an indication of a driven and winning attitude, that's vital in handling bids. Second quality to consider is exceptional communication skills, in both verbal and written form. The proposal or tender writers of the firm have to be able to understand and address questions promptly and cogently. It is greatly advantageous as well if these writers can present what you can offer in the most appealing and interesting ways, and in addition highlight what truly sets your company apart from the other companies which will be tendering for the same project.

An excellent bid management service is organized to the high level of knowing the smallest details that you, as the company owner, may have overlooked. As an outside viewpoint, they're able to provide you a new perception of your company’s internal functions which may actually serve as the characteristic which the project is looking for. The ability in reinforcing what your company is able to offer for the bid is the third quality that this type of service must have.

The fourth is the capacity to plan and execute the plan according to schedule. Time is always of utmost importance since there are always deadlines to be met. The quality of labor produced according to the provided time also is a determinant of effective and efficient management.

The fifth and the last is the background of the people in the team. Not a lot of people would actually spend time to really look into this as it can be thought of as some type of invasion but reputable bid management firms don't mind giving details such as academic background and additional credentials that they think will compel you into selecting them for your bid management needs.
